Output 1722845eda6d8331a22d359e8f365d56a9e23bbd7680d8595fd180c77f1b6028:0

value
75200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52023a8052d937236951fd39afe05274a965a2da OP_EQUALVERIFY OP_CHECKSIG
address
18Ud5a5tLJC2uEHShqB5WVDpDKtY2i8vie
transaction
1722845eda6d8331a22d359e8f365d56a9e23bbd7680d8595fd180c77f1b6028
spent
true